Master of Business Administration (MBA) in Operations Management is a 2 year Post Graduate Program. People with a Bachelor’s Degree in any stream with a minimum of 55% marks or equivalent CGPA from a recognized university can apply for this program.
All top Management Institutes in India offer an MBA program in Operations Management. Operations forms an integral part in the function of an organization and hence MBA in Operations Management is considered a valuable degree.
The average fee for an MBA program in Operations Management ranges from 4 Lakh INR to 17 Lakh INR.
An MBA in Operations Management in India, at entry level, can earn anything between 3 Lakh INR to 12 Lakh INR per annum. Top recruiters include Ernst & Young and Amazon India.
Though the number of students opting for an MBA in Operations Management is less in comparison to those opting for an MBA in Finance or an MBA in Marketing, the program has its own takers. About 10% of total enrolments in MBA programs are in the fields related to Operations Management.
To apply for the program, a candidate must have a Bachelor’s degree in any stream. However, a bachelor’s degree alone is not sufficient and you need to clear one of the various exams conducted by management institutes.

For top rated institutes like the IIMs, cut off is 90-99 percentile. For admission through CMAT, a decent score is anywhere between 250-300.
Operations Management is chiefly concerned with the planning, organizing and supervising aspects of production and manufacturing. The roles associated with Operations Management are generally delivery focused. People in such roles have to ensure that an organization turns resources and raw materials into final products efficiently. Operations Management deals with a wide range of decision making tasks such as forecasting, product designing, supply chain processes, inventory, maintenance, and quality management.

The program is of 2 years duration and each year is divided in either 2 or 3 terms/semesters. For Distance mode of education the minimum duration of the program is 2 years and maximum duration to complete the essential requirements is 4 years. For Executive program, the duration is 1 to 2 years.

Over the last few years, Utkal University placements have been good for MBA. According to the recent placement highlights, the highest and average CTC offered was INR 7 LPA and INR 5.5 LPA, respectively. The major recruiters that took part in the placement drive were Infosys, ICICI, Indian Oil, LG, VNR Seeds, etc.

You should note that Utakal University changed its examination pattern a few years backs. Students who got admission from 2016-17 academic year give examination in semester format. Previously, exams were in yearly format. So, it’s better to collect question papers from recent graduates.

It depends on the course you are applying for. Utkal University only offers Master’s degree and above for Arts, Science and Commerce. Professional courses like Pharmacy, only have bachelor’s programs.
UU offers masters in 32-35 subjects from Arts, Science, Commerce, and technical courses like M.Tech in Computer Science, etc. There are also various self-financing courses like MBA, MCA, IMBA, IMCA, etc.
The entrance pattern for these subjects varies according to the departments.

M.Com is basically an extension of B.Com. If you want to pursue M.Com from Utkal University be through with your B.Com syllabus. Give emphasis on subjects like Accounts, Management, Law, Tax, Business Ethics, and Finance. If possible revise your basic knowledge about Accounts from 12th CBSE books.
There will be practical-based fundamental MCQ and non-MCQ questions. After you are done with your syllabus, practice at least 5 previous year’s question papers. You can easily get them online. At the time of examination be careful about time management.
